Things to Know About Master of Business Administration Degree

 Things to Know About Master of Business Administration Degree
 

   The Master of Business Administration degree began in the United States when the country became more industrialized and companies and big firms needed scientific methods of business management.

    MBA degree, therefore, became an internationally-recognized master's degree formulated to develop the skills that entrepreneurs, business executives, and professionals need in business management.

The Importance of MBA
   It's very important to note that Master ofBusiness Administration degree is not limited to the business world alone. Those in the public sector like government and private industry also need it.

   Subjects that constitute the core of most MBA programs include economics, accounting, operations, and marketing, but elective courses that give participants the opportunity to follow their own professional interests are also included. Not only this; for MBA candidates, job opportunities increase as some schools make it a requirement that MBA candidates complete an internship at an organization.

Entry Requirements of MBA
    Good business schools require candidates to have a few years' professional work experience before they can be admitted into MBA program. In addition, applicants must submit Graduate Management Admission Test (GMAT) or Graduate Record Examinations (GRE) scores, letters of reference, academic transcripts, and a statement of purpose. Non-native English speakers have to demonstrate adequate knowledge of the use of English with TOEFL or IELTS scores.


    The MBA is today the most popular, and by far, the most, accepted professional degree program in the world, to the extent that 2,500 MBA programs are offered worldwide. Even though one-year programs have become popular nowadays, traditional two-year MBA programs are still available, especially in the United States of America, where it all started, and so are Part-time and online programs. They all exist in order to meet the varying needs of professionals and business executives all over the world relative to their time.
